Course Details

• Advanced 3D Printing Materials: An in-depth exploration of eco-friendly materials used in 3D printing technology, including bioplastics, recycled plastics, and sustainable composites.
• Sustainable 3D Printing Design: Learn to design 3D models with sustainability in mind, focusing on reducing waste, improving efficiency, and utilizing biomimicry.
• Life Cycle Assessment of 3D Printing: Understand the environmental impact of 3D printing throughout its entire life cycle, from material extraction to end-of-life disposal.
• Energy-Efficient 3D Printing: Strategies for reducing energy consumption in 3D printing, including optimizing print settings, using energy-efficient machines, and integrating renewable energy sources.
• Circular Economy in 3D Printing: Explore the role of 3D printing in a circular economy, including design for disassembly, remanufacturing, and recycling.
• Advanced Post-Processing Techniques: Learn about eco-friendly post-processing techniques, such as water-based solvents, natural dyes, and biodegradable support materials.
• Industrial Applications of Eco-Friendly 3D Printing: Examine the use of sustainable 3D printing in industries such as automotive, aerospace, and construction.
• Emerging Technologies in Eco-Friendly 3D Printing: Stay up-to-date on the latest advancements in sustainable 3D printing technology, including new materials, processes, and software tools.
• Case Studies in Sustainable 3D Printing: Analyze real-world examples of eco-friendly 3D printing in action, highlighting successful projects and best practices.
